#e49c5d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#e49c5d is composed of 89.4% red, 61.2%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.6% magenta, 59.2%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 28 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 62.9%. #e49c5d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ffba with #c93900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#e49c5d color description : Soft orange.
The hexadecimal color #e49c5d has RGB values of R:228, G:156,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.59,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14982237.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060301 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f4 is the lightest one.
